The following list includes the scope of duties for Special Education Teachers and may be modified as needed.

Special Education Teacher:

 Attends Special Programs Trainings at cluster and campus level

 Attends Special Programs Meetings at cluster and campus level

 Conducts weekly meetings with general education teachers of special population served under mainstream

 Assists campus coordinator in the timely referral, evaluation and ARD process

 Assists campus coordinator in preparing special education paperwork: ARD, FIE, IEP, Modifications etc…

 Assists campus coordinator in collecting updated IEPs and sending these to parents every nine weeks

 Along with the coordinators, completes Special Education Student Transfer Steps including folder check for Sp. Ed. in

a timely manner

 Assists campus coordinator in completing all ARD process (from scheduling to mailing the ARD paperwork to the

parents) in a timely manner

 Assists campus coordinator in completing the transition procedures and paperwork for students over 14 years

 Implements appropriate Special Education services based on related IEP and ARD paperwork

 Assists campus coordinator in dissemination of modifications, accommodations and IEPs to the related teachers and

personnel in a timely manner

 Participates in making appropriate state assessment decisions in ARD and implements necessary

modification/accommodations

 Collaborates with the gen ed teachers on development of intervention plan for the students’ in

 Tier III.

 Attends SST meetings if needed

 Monitors special education student's IEP and BIP progress

 Attends the MDR meetings

 In coordination with the campus discipline committee, assists appropriate handling of discipline issues for Special

Education and 504 students

 Maintains the corresponding documentation for Sp. Ed. Services (sign ups, schedules, modified lesson plans,

assignments and logs) in a well organize manner

 Observes the student and provides input for entry and exit COSF ratings
